Anna arrived at the Guevarra family mansion. Dianne called her over to talk about more details on the wedding. 

The security let her through easily. They're all already familiar with her, and they know that the family treats her as one of their own. Not to mention the fact that she is set to marry the heir of the Guevarra family fortune.

Anna smiled at the butler who led her inside.

“Hello Albert! Where's Mrs. Guevarra?" 

"She's at her office upstairs,” Albert bowed to her. 

After saying her thanks, Anna made her way to the wide split staircase.

The Guevarra family mansion screamed elegance and opulence. She had been mesmerized with the house when she first saw it as a child. The Guevarra family was rich, there was no denying it.

Anna made her way across the long hallway, Dianne's office was situated at the end of the hallway.

As she was walking, she heard tense voices coming from Chairman Guevarra's office. 

She couldn't make out what they were saying, but she was sure that it was a heated discussion. She inched closer.

“YOU ARE MARRYING HER. END OF DISCUSSION!” Chairman Guevarra's voice boomed across his office.

“No!" Dalton screamed back at his grandfather.

“I said no from the start. Why can't you accept that?”

"We had an agreement with the Guevarras. We can't abandon that agreement just because you're being difficult.”

"YOU made an agreement. I never agreed to anything. I'm stepping out of this engagement, and there's nothing you can do about it!” 

"What about Anna?” Chairman Guevarra was fuming. "This whole engagement had already been announced. You'd really abandon her in all of this just like that?”

Anna could hear Dalton's chest rising up and down. She had never witnessed Dalton be this angry before. In fact, this is the first time she saw Dalton expressly oppose his grandfather.

“Anna is a Guevarra, and braver than you think she is. She'll be fine.” Dalton replied.

"I cannot believe you are this selfish, Dalton!” Chairman Guevarra shouted at him.

Anna couldn't take any of their words anymore. She hurried down the hallway towards Dianne's office.

Dianne was busy talking to someone on the phone when Anna arrived.

“There you are, darling," Dianne motioned for her. “Come here." 

Anna obeyed.

“I wanted to show you the church decorations. I wanna know whether you like them or not.

"I can't get Dalton's opinion on anything. I asked him about the house, but his answer was…” Dianne's face scrunched for a bit, “it was not helpful." 

Anna nodded slightly. She knows what Dianne meant. She had witnessed firsthand how Dalton pointedly opposed the wedding to his grandfather.

“Oh by the way, Nora already sent the design of the wedding dress and suit to the dressmakers. They'll be ready in time for the wedding." Dianne smiled lovingly at her.

Anna warmly expressed her gratitude, and then they examined the decorations.

After they picked out all of the decorations, Anna bid Dianne goodbye. She had things to take care of.

Anna left Dianne's office and was shocked to find that Dalton was waiting for her outside.

He grimly walked towards her when he saw her step out of the office. He grabbed her wrist, and dragged her to the library. 

“Dalton, what are you doing?" Anna asked, trying to break free from his grasp.

“Anna, I'm not going to beat around the bush." Dalton faced her.

Anna exhaled angrily.

“If this is about the engagement, forget it. I'm not changing my mind.”

Dalton's brows furrowed dangerously. 

Anna saw dark circles under his eyes, his entire face looked quite tired. He had not been sleeping lately.

"Why Anna? Give me one good reason why you're willing to continue this madness!”

I can't, Anna thought. The media won't leave her family alone if they get even a small hint that their company was struggling.

"I already told you about Lara. Do you not care about that?”

"Dalton, whether I say yes or no, or even if Lara is in the equation or not, our families' decision still wouldn't change." Anna lied to his face.

Dalton studied her. 

"You're lying,” he breathed. "You're actually lying to me right now.”

"Do you think your family would believe you about Lara? They'd never heard of her before, and all of a sudden, you're saying you're in love with her?”

Dalton's jaw tightened at that. 

“I never mentioned Lara, because I didn't want the media to attack her.”

"And you think they won't attack her now?”

Dalton stared at her angrily. "Spare me the fake concern, Anna. And spare me from this hell you're trying to push me into!" 

Anna's hand trembled at her side. Dalton is hurting, she reminded herself. He does not know what he's saying.

“You're willing to protect Lara, but not me?" 

“I have protected you all my life, Anna. This is the only time I'm asking you to return the favor. But why does it seem so hard for you?

"If you keep this up, I don't think I can guarantee to continue protecting you.”

"Dalton…" 

“And I can’t promise how to act with you if this does follow through.

“What is the cost of our friendship to you, Anna? What is the price of my life for you?”

Anna didn't say anything.

"Nothing? That you're willing to throw them both away?”

Dalton walked towards the door before turning around to Anna.

“Would you still be firm with your decision, Anna? Even with everything that is at risk here?" 

With that, he left the room, with Anna breaking down in tears with his words.

Is this really the husband she's choosing to have? she thought. A broken Dalton? 

Would she really be able to sacrifice herself and Dalton just to save her father's company?
